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-35143 : Security Advisory and Response

Learn about CVE-2023-35143, a stored cross-site scripting (XSS) vulnerability in Jenkins Maven Repository Server Plugin version 1.10 and earlier. Understand the impact, technical details, and mitigation steps.

A stored cross-site scripting (XSS) vulnerability has been identified in Jenkins Maven Repository Server Plugin version 1.10 and earlier. Attackers with the ability to control maven project versions in

pom.xml
can exploit this issue.

Understanding CVE-2023-35143

This section will provide an insight into the nature of CVE-2023-35143 and its implications.

What is CVE-2023-35143?

CVE-2023-35143 refers to a stored cross-site scripting vulnerability present in Jenkins Maven Repository Server Plugin version 1.10 and earlier. This vulnerability occurs due to the lack of proper escaping of build artifact versions on the Build Artifacts As Maven Repository page.

The Impact of CVE-2023-35143

The impact of this vulnerability is significant as it allows attackers to execute malicious scripts within the context of the affected application, potentially leading to unauthorized access or data theft.

Technical Details of CVE-2023-35143

In this section, we will delve into specific technical details regarding CVE-2023-35143.

Vulnerability Description

The vulnerability in Jenkins Maven Repository Server Plugin allows for stored cross-site scripting (XSS) attacks, enabling attackers to inject and execute scripts within the application's context.

Affected Systems and Versions

The affected system includes Jenkins Maven Repository Server Plugin versions 1.10 and earlier.

Exploitation Mechanism

Attackers who can manipulate maven project versions in the

pom.xml
file can exploit this vulnerability to carry out cross-site scripting attacks.

Mitigation and Prevention

This section will outline steps to mitigate and prevent the exploitation of CVE-2023-35143.

Immediate Steps to Take

Users are advised to update Jenkins Maven Repository Server Plugin to a version that includes a patch for the XSS vulnerability. Additionally, restricting access to the

pom.xml
file can help mitigate the risk of exploitation.

Long-Term Security Practices

Implementing secure coding practices, conducting regular security audits, and staying informed about security updates are essential for maintaining a secure development environment.

Patching and Updates

Regularly monitor vendor advisories and apply security patches promptly to address known vulnerabilities and enhance the overall security posture of the environment.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now